Initial Inspection and Assessment
Every effective rodent control program begins with a detailed inspection. Our technicians are trained to identify the species of rodent, locate entry points, nesting sites, and assess the extent of the infestation. This critical first step allows us to understand the scope of the problem and formulate the most effective strategy.
Identifying Rodent Species
Different rodent species, such as the common house mouse, Norway rat, or roof rat, require different control methods. Our experts can accurately identify the culprits based on signs like droppings, gnaw marks, and tracks, ensuring the correct treatment protocols are applied.
Locating Entry Points and Nesting Sites
Rodents can enter buildings through surprisingly small openings. We meticulously search for these entry points, which can include gaps around pipes, vents, foundation cracks, and damaged screens. Identifying nesting areas, often found in attics, basements, wall voids, and crawl spaces, is also crucial for targeted treatment.
Targeted Treatment Strategies
Based on our assessment, we implement a combination of safe and effective treatment methods. Our goal is to eliminate the existing rodent population efficiently and humanely while minimizing risk to people and pets.
Baiting and Trapping
Strategically placed bait stations and various types of traps (snap traps, glue traps, live traps) are essential components of our treatment plan. We select the most appropriate methods based on the rodent species, location, and safety considerations.
Exclusion Techniques
Sealing entry points is a vital step in preventing future infestations. We utilize durable materials and techniques to close gaps and openings that rodents use to access your property. This proactive measure is a cornerstone of long-term rodent control.

Understanding Your Rodent Problem: Common Signs and Why They Matter
Recognizing the early signs of a rodent infestation is key to addressing the issue before it escalates. Many people may overlook subtle indicators, leading to more significant problems down the line. If you're experiencing any of the following in Bossier City, it's time to consider professional rodent control.
Scratching or Scurrying Sounds
Have you noticed unexplained scratching, gnawing, or scurrying noises within your walls, ceilings, or attic, especially at night? These sounds are a strong indication of rodent activity. Rodents are most active during the evening and nighttime hours, and their movements within confined spaces can be quite audible. Ignoring these sounds allows the infestation to potentially grow unchecked, leading to more widespread damage and health risks. Professional intervention can quickly assess the source and extent of these unsettling sounds.
Droppings
Finding small, dark, pellet-like droppings is one of the most definitive signs of a rodent presence. The size and shape of the droppings can often help identify the type of rodent involved. These droppings are often found in areas where rodents feed or travel, such as pantries, cabinets, basements, and attics. Rodent droppings can carry harmful bacteria and viruses, posing health risks to humans. Prompt and safe removal by professionals, followed by sanitization, is crucial to protect your health and prevent the spread of disease.
Gnaw Marks
Rodents have incisors that continuously grow, requiring them to constantly gnaw on objects to keep them trimmed. You might find gnaw marks on wood, plastic, electrical wiring, pipes, and even concrete. The location and size of the gnaw marks can provide clues about the species present. Ignoring gnaw marks can lead to significant structural damage, compromised electrical systems (increasing fire risks), and damaged plumbing. Addressing the rodent problem directly eliminates the source of this destructive behavior.
Unusual Odors
A persistent, musty, or ammonia-like odor, particularly in enclosed spaces, can indicate the presence of rodent urine or nesting materials. As infestations grow, these odors become more pronounced. Nests can also have a distinct smell. These odors are not just unpleasant; they can also be indicative of unsanitary conditions and potential respiratory issues, especially for individuals with allergies or asthma. Eliminating the rodent infestation and properly cleaning and sanitizing affected areas will remove these offensive and potentially harmful odors.
Nesting Materials
Rodents build nests using shredded paper, fabric, insulation, and other soft materials. Finding piles of these materials in hidden areas like attics, basements, wall voids, or behind appliances is a clear sign of an active infestation. These nests are where rodents breed, and their presence indicates a well-established population. Ignoring nesting sites allows rodents to reproduce rapidly, making the infestation much harder to control. Professional rodent control targets these nesting areas for effective eradication.
Visible Sightings
While rodents are often nocturnal and try to avoid human interaction, seeing them during the day can indicate a large infestation or a scarce food supply, forcing them to forage more widely. Seeing a mouse or rat scampering across a floor or countertop is a definitive sign of a problem that requires immediate attention. Visible sightings mean the rodent population has likely grown to a point where they are no longer easily concealed, increasing the risk of property damage and health hazards.
Pet Behavior Changes
Your pets might react to the presence of rodents before you even notice them. Dogs may bark or scratch at walls or floors, while cats may exhibit increased hunting behavior, focusing on certain areas. Their heightened awareness can be an early warning sign that something is amiss. While pets might provide an initial alert, they are not a substitute for professional rodent control in Bossier City, LA. Their presence may even attract or exacerbate the problem by leaving food or water sources accessible.
Damaged Food Packaging
Rodents are known to chew through food packaging to access contents. Finding gnawed bags, boxes, or containers in your pantry or storage areas is a clear indication that rodents are foraging for food on your property. Damaged food packaging not only results in wasted food but also increases the risk of contamination from rodent saliva, urine, or feces. Properly sealing all food items in airtight containers is a good preventative measure, but addressing the root of the infestation is crucial.
Burrows or Tunnels
Outside your property, you might notice small burrows or tunnels along foundations, under decks, or in gardens. Some rodent species, particularly rats, excavate burrows for shelter and nesting. The presence of these external signs suggests that rodents are likely entering your home from the exterior. Identifying and sealing these burrows is a key part of preventing rodents from gaining access to your property. Our experts can help locate and address these external harborage and entry points.
Rub Marks
Rodents often travel the same paths repeatedly, leaving greasy rub marks along walls and baseboards from the oil and dirt on their bodies. These marks are typically found along high-traffic rodent routes. The presence of rub marks indicates established travel paths and can help our technicians identify areas of significant rodent activity for targeted treatment. Ignoring these signs allows rodents to continue using these routes, perpetuating the infestation.
Chewed Wires or Pipes
One of the most dangerous consequences of a rodent infestation is damage to electrical wiring and plumbing. Rodents gnaw on wires, increasing the risk of electrical fires. They can also chew through pipes, leading to water leaks and potential mold issues. This type of damage can be hidden within walls and ceilings, making it particularly concerning. If you suspect rodents, it's important to have your wiring and plumbing inspected by a professional to assess for potential damage.
